Extraction and Quantification of Poly P, Poly P Analysis by Urea-PAGE.

Maria R Gomez Garcia1.   

Abstract

Inorganic polyphosphate (poly P) molecules, linear chains containing hundreds of orthophosphate (Pi) residues linked by high-energy phosphoanhydride bonds are abundant in every cell in nature. These molecules are widely distributed among bacteria, including key pathogens, and eukaryotes, poly P is present in organelles, including nuclei, mitochondria, and vesicles.
